Transaction defa54204e2ee51d8a9126b149f43c3c89f0af24bab4387e5c82093f38e2e605
1 Input
1 Output
-
defa54204e2ee51d8a9126b149f43c3c89f0af24bab4387e5c82093f38e2e605:0
- value
- 3585610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25b48eb1776b975ae02cf4adbadadd9e06067c28 OP_EQUAL
- address
- 358PDzL5qBBfoDM3c5SojaRT7ywnT7FzoD